ABSTRACT

There is a tendency among photographic and digital artists to exhibit their works without frames, using photographic support systems. Some of them present a complex assembly process and the supports are usually multilayer. In addition, materials of different composition and thickness are used that can affect to the image properties in the long-term behavior. For that, it is necessary to characterize these supports to identify the nature of its components. This paper shows the characterization by microscopy, FTIR-ATR, Py-GC-MS and SEM-EDX of five sup- ports: Dibond, Kapafix, Forex, cellulosic support and PMMA and, two adhesives: PSA and sili- cone. In all the supports layers have been determined: the polymeric matrix, the organic and in- organic additives. The adhesive compositions have also been determined.
